. Breeding birds of Ontario : nidiology and distribution. Birds; Birds; Birds. Bufflehead, Bucephala albeola (Linnaeus) Nidiology RECORDS 1 nest representing 1 provincial region. This species owes its place on the Ontario breeding-bird list to the collection of 5 young birds with an adult (ROM 30639-30643) on 25 July 1938 at Favourable Lake, Kenora District. One of these young (ROM 30641) looked considerably smaller and younger than the others and was obviously flightless. The only nest record so far was on 19 June 1973 and was an undocumented observation of a female entering a presumed nest hole 7 m (23 ft) high in a dead poplar sp. 12 m (40 ft) in height, located in a poplar-black spruce forest in Tidewater Provincial Park, Charles Island, near Moosonee, Cochrane District. Breeding Distribution The bufflehead (Fig. 162B) is a western tree-nesting species of scattered breeding occurrence east of Alberta. The very few breeding records of the bufflehead available for Ontario scarcely indicate the real distribution of this species (Erskine, 1971). Although apparently very thinly distributed, it may well breed throughout the forested portions of northern Ontario. It was reported formerly as breeding in the extreme south of Ontario, but such records were never verified and were considered erroneous (Baillie and Harrington, 1936).. 83.
